Responsibilities of a Forklift Driver
Forklift drivers are employed within warehouses and factories to move materials from one place to another. Operators need particular training, which is usually offered by the workplace. Prospective drivers must be able to pass a background check and a drug test.

Performing Inspections
A forklift operator's responsibilities consist of performing daily safety and functionality checks. The Occupational Safety and Health Administration mandates that all forklifts be inspected before use. The operator must check the forklift once more at the end of the shift. Annual safety training is an essential part of a forklift operator's job description.

Loading and Unloading
To be able to unload and load materials and to stack stuff in an efficient and timely manner, forklift drivers utilize the forklift controls.

Weighing Materials
A forklift operator's responsibilities comprise weighing the materials they are transporting, and logging the weights.

Quality Control
Quality control is another important part of the forklift operator's task. This involves ensuring orders are correct and making sure the materials do not sustain damage during the moving process.

Battery Care and Maintenance
In order to make sure that the unit has a long life span, correct forklift battery maintenance is essential. Correct care and maintenance consist of checking the water level within the battery about every five charge cycles, filling the cell to just over the visible protector, being careful not to overflow the water, and cleaning up any spills. When a forklift battery is charging, never interrupt the cycle.

PPE: Personal Protective Equipment
When performing works on the forklift battery, like checking the water level, Personal Protective Equipment or PPE is essential. Both eye protection and hand protection should be worn, and an acid spill kit and a fire extinguisher must be on hand. Forklift drivers must always observe safety rules. The charging area should be kept ventilated and clear of open flame.
